Aluminum 6061 is a precipitation-hardened alloy renowned for its excellent corrosion resistance, good weldability, and high strength. Its versatility makes it suitable for a wide array of structural applications where durability and lightweight performance are critical. | ❌ Mistake | ✅ Correct Approach |
|---|---|
| Using dissimilar metals in contact without proper isolation. | Employ non-conductive washers or coatings to prevent galvanic corrosion when Aluminum 6061 is in contact with other metals. |
| Inadequate load calculation for suspension and bracing. | Consult engineering tables or perform structural analysis to determine the maximum load capacity and ensure the sheet's configuration can safely support it. |
